Description

A sculptor is an artist who makes three-dimensional art by shaping materials like stone, wood, metal, or clay. Think of Michelangelo and his David, or the detailed carvings on old temples. This kind of artist can carve, model, cast, or weld raw material into something beautiful, striking, or meaningful. Today, they may also work with found objects, ice, or other unusual materials.
